From 9637f6b4641cec994020cf81276bc596b728085d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Anas <156536069+Nas01010101@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Sun, 2 Aug 2026 17:36:47 -0400 Subject: [PATCH] fix WeightedRandomizedLoadBalancer skipping the last server SelectServer() draws random_weight from fast_rand_less_than(weight_sum), i.e. from [0, weight_sum - 1], and then lower_bound()s it against Server::current_weight_sum, which Add() fills with an inclusive prefix sum. lower_bound() returns the first server whose prefix sum is >= random_weight, but a server owns the half-open range [prefix(i-1), prefix(i)), so the predicate has to be > random_weight. Because of that the first server in the list also serves random_weight == prefix(0) and the last server never serves anything at all, since random_weight can never reach weight_sum. With four servers of equal weight the measured distribution is 49.8/25.1/25.1/0.0 percent instead of 25 percent each. Search for random_weight + 1 so that lower_bound() lands on the first prefix sum strictly greater than random_weight. The existing weighted_randomized test does not catch this: its servers have weights 3/2/5/10 and it only asserts that each rate is within 0.5x~2x of the expected one. The weight-10 server measures 0.448 before this change and 0.494 after it, both inside that band. Add weighted_randomized_equal_weight, which uses equal weights so that a single misplaced slot is visible, and check the rates within 0.9x~1.1x.
